Sober@91女神

Hosted by the Collegiate Recovery Community (CRC). This is a safe and welcoming support network for recovering students and their allies to make positive changes regarding their substance abuse.

In this group, students will:

  • Get help with their substance use challenges
  • Achieve academic, personal, and professional goals
  • Gain support in managing their recovery

This group meets 5-6 p.m., each Tuesday in Wuller Hall, Room 231.
